About WRTC-FM - 89.3 FM
WRTC-FM - 89.3 FM is the radio station of Trinity College, broadcasting from Hartford, Connecticut. The station operates on a variety format, offering a diverse mix of programming that includes in-depth music showcases and specialty shows. Listeners can tune in to hear programs like "Greasy Tracks," "Strictly Roots," and "Crashing The Ether," which feature music from genres such as country rock, reggae, jam bands, and classic rock, often accompanied by artist interviews and historical retrospectives. The station's programming is deeply rooted in music exploration and appreciation, frequently highlighting legendary artists and cultural milestones. Recent features have included specials on Billy Preston, the Flying Burrito Brothers, Bob Marley, and tributes to iconic venues like Toad's Place in New Haven. Owned and operated by Trinity College, WRTC-FM serves the Hartford-New Britain-Middletown area with its eclectic and educational musical offerings.
